"Charly"
[A.B.C. Pictures/ Cinerama Sept 1968]
Charly movie starring  Cliff Robertson   Charly, a retarded adult, is given an experimental treatment that has raised the intelligence of a retarded mouse named Algernon. Charly becomes a sensation, for his new insight and intelligance are exceptional. But then Charly notices the latter stages showing up in Algernon. {When Cliff Robertson starred in the 1961 "United States Steel Hour" production of "The Two Worlds of Charlie Gordon", based on the novel "Flowers For Algernon" by Daniel Keyes, he bought the rights and later was responsible for turning that story into this film.}
Directed by Ralph Nelson; script by Stirling Silliphant, based on a story by Daniel Keyes; original music by Ravi Shankar; starring Cliff Robertson, Claire Bloom, Lilia Skala, Leon Janney & Ruth White; won Oscar for Best Actor (CR)

"Chocolat"  [David Brown/Miramax Dec 2000]
Chocolat movie directed by Lasse Hallström   Chocolate in its many forms may be an obvious metaphor as an antidote to repression, but what is marvelous here is how deftly (and how French-ly) the fairy tale is woven together. A forever-transient woman and her daughter open a chocolate shop in a river- side village in France; their happy non-conformity stirs up trouble with the rigid local mayor, who pressures the new priest to enforce the village's tradition of tranquility. Directed by Lasse Hallström; script by Robert Nelson Jacobs, based on the novel by Joanne Harris; chocolate expert Walter Bienz; starring Juliette Binoche, Victoire Thivisol, Judi Dench, Lena Olin, Alfred Molina, Carrie-Anne Moss, Aurelien Parent Koenig, Peter Stormare, Hugh O'Conor, Johnny Depp & Leslie Caron; nominated for five Oscars, including Best Picture & Best Script; 8 BAFTA noms; won SAG Award (JD)

"Dumbo" [Disney Oct 1941]
Dumbo   The 'magic' black feather that Timothy Q. Mouse and the crows give to the mute, floppy-eared Dumbo stands for every religion, belief system and dogma of Mankind. When Dumbo loses the magic feather atop the diving tower, he must take action in the face of his fears on his own, just like humans must do each moment. Directed by Ben Sharpsteen, adapted from a book by Helen Aberson & Harold Perl; voices of Sterling Holloway, Edward Brophy & Verna Felton

"The Time Machine" by H.G. Wells
    The thing that Wells got right back in 1895 is the split of society in twain, and the realization of his prophecy is already too apparent at the beginning of the XXIst Century – the eloi and the morlocks are today's Haves and Have-Nots. The 1960 film is a sci-fi classic; the 2002 release altered the adventure tale into an unrecognizable and weak love story.
